Since our inception in 2008, the Laramie County Planning and Development Office has worked with community members to manage land use in a fair and reasonable manner. In the last two years, staff, developers and landowners have noted inconsistencies and unclear standards in our current regulations. We are therefore proposing a revision of our current land use regulations. This revision aims to do the following things:
- Combine all County land use rules into one document for ease of use.
- Improve our definitions section.
- Promote economic development through clear regulatory standards.
- Protect our land and water resources.
- Provide flexibility in our regulations so that we may adapt to meet community needs over time.
